Hugh Roy Cullen (July 3, 1881 – July 4, 1957) was an American industrialist and philanthropist. Cullen was heavily involved in the petroleum industry having struck oil near Texas in 1928. He was a large supporter of the University of Houston and longtime chairman of the board of regents for the university. He is considered one of the most important figures in Texas during the "oil boom" era.
